Lima has earned its position as one of America's top-performing small metros, ranking in Site Selection's top tier for economic development for six consecutive years. The Allen Economic Development Group has facilitated over $3 billion in business investments over the past five years. Cenovus Energy's Lima Refinery, Ohio's oldest continuously operated refinery site, received significant investment including funding for training and equipment modernization, plus a $200,000 gift to Ohio State Lima's engineering technology program. The Lima Army Tank Plant serves as the sole producer of the M1 Abrams tank, anchoring defense manufacturing in the region.
The 2024 development landscape included projects ranging from the Spring and Main downtown development to expansions at Nutrien, Vanamatic, Procter and Gamble, and the Mercy Health-St. Rita's Medical Center. Manufacturing represents 108% more jobs per capita than the average city, with average manufacturing salaries of $67,797. A new Love's Travel Stop and ongoing Lima Mall improvements demonstrate retail investment alongside industrial strength.

Every construction project involves three core parties: the Architect, focused on design and code compliance; the General Contractor, focused on means, methods, and their own profitability; and the Owner, who funds everything but often lacks the technical expertise to protect their investment. This creates what we call the Leadership Vacuum, where no one is truly accountable for the owner's budget and schedule.

Mercy Health-St. Rita's Medical Center and Lima Memorial Health System represent significant healthcare employers with ongoing facility needs. Healthcare construction requires specialized codes, infection control protocols during renovation, and coordination with patient care operations. Projects face regulatory inspections beyond typical commercial requirements. We ensure contractors understand healthcare-specific requirements and that documentation meets regulatory standards.

For construction projects, this active market means opportunity but also competition for contractor resources.
Cenovus Energy's Lima Refinery, Ohio's oldest continuously operated refinery, receives ongoing investment in training and equipment modernization. When refinery maintenance or expansion projects are active, they absorb significant contractor capacity, particularly for industrial trades. Mid-market commercial and industrial projects compete for the same contractors.
